Creating a comfortable and efficient RV bedroom
Transforming your van into a cozy retreat involves more than just placing a bed inside. A well-designed RV bedroom can significantly enhance your travel experience by providing a restful environment after a day of adventuring. This guide will explore key considerations such as selecting the right bed, optimizing storage, and creating a relaxing atmosphere.

Choosing the right bed for your RV
The bed is the centerpiece of any bedroom, and in an RV, it must balance comfort with space efficiency. Consider the following when choosing a bed:

Size and type: Depending on your van’s dimensions, you might opt for a full-size or a custom-sized bed. Murphy beds or convertible sofas are excellent space-saving options.
Mattress comfort: Prioritize a mattress that offers both comfort and support. Memory foam mattresses are highly recommended for their adaptability to various sleeping positions.
Elevation: Raised beds can provide additional storage space underneath, an essential feature for maximizing space in your RV.
Optimizing storage in your RV bedroom
Efficient storage solutions are crucial for maintaining an organized and clutter-free environment. Here are some strategies to optimize storage in your RV bedroom:

Under-bed storage: Utilize the space beneath the bed for storing larger items, such as extra bedding or seasonal clothing.
Overhead cabinets: Install cabinets above the bed to keep personal items and essentials within arm’s reach without sacrificing floor space.
Wall-mounted organizers: Use wall-mounted shelves or hooks to store smaller items like books or electronics, keeping surfaces clear and tidy.
Creating a relaxing atmosphere
A relaxing atmosphere is key to a comfortable RV bedroom. Consider incorporating the following elements:

Lighting: Soft, adjustable lighting can set a calming mood. Consider LED strips or battery-operated lamps for versatile lighting solutions.
Color scheme: Opt for soothing colors like blues and greens to create a tranquil environment conducive to rest.
Personal touches: Add personal touches such as photographs, art, or textiles to make the space feel homely and inviting.
